Super Smash Brothers Brawl sells 800,000 first week in Japan
Media Create, a site that reports sales figures in Japan, has announced that Super Smash Brothers: Brawl has sold 819,647 copies from the week of January 28-February 3rd. This is pretty remarkable considering the game wasn’t even on shelves the first few days of that week, since the retail date was January 31st. The hype for this game had been building for years and, while Japanese gamers get to enjoy the game, Americans will have to wait patiently until March 9th. If you’re in Europe, well, let’s just say you have a long wait ahead of you as no date is planned for release yet.
